Transaction a089fa68189e39def9406c93c7c371ceae13106f4283aa94b6fde74cdb02030b

1 Input
2 Outputs
  • a089fa68189e39def9406c93c7c371ceae13106f4283aa94b6fde74cdb02030b:0
  • value  9950794
    address  2N668L6xzxedA7DDW8JVzGTjULLSs72bZBK
  • a089fa68189e39def9406c93c7c371ceae13106f4283aa94b6fde74cdb02030b:1
  • value  49851304437
    address  2ND8NnZLDXLfTbvENVkgzuWpUmHtxtR65Ui